On August 12, 2013, Headingley Traffic Services responded to the scene of a collision involving a semi and CP train at a controlled railway intersection on the South Perimeter.

Early investigation show that the semi was traveling west on Highway 100, just west of Highway 330, when the semi collided with a southbound CP cargo train.

RCMP report that the driver of the semi, identified as a 51-year-old Winnipeg man, was transported to hospital with non-life threatening injuries. One train staff received minor non-life threatening injuries and was treated on scene.
